The truth about addiction in Northern BC:

Drug use in Northern BC is different from drug use in the lower mainland. While the drug of choice there is fentanyl / heroin, the most commonly used drugs in the North are often stimulants: meth, crack cocaine and cocaine. As such, the policies and responses that work down south are not working up here...and it's not your fault...

About Us - The Road Forward
Recovery from addiction can be achieved in many ways. Relapse is a common but not necessary part of the journey. Detox is often necessary, followed by Post Acute Withdrawal Symptoms, and a sense of feeling lost, vulnerable or angry.
No-bull: this isn't super fun! It's one of the hardest things you'll do, but it can be done. Do yourself a favour and get some support - someone with professional and firsthand experience.​
